ICAO TRAINAIR PLUS - ICAO/ACI Global Reporting Format (GRF) - online course

Introduction

This online course, jointly developed with Airports Council International (ACI), aims to assist airport personnel to meet the new ICAO requirements for runway surface condition assessment and reporting that come into effect in November 2020, as outlined in ICAO Circular 355, Assessment, Measurement and Reporting of Runway Surface Conditions, and ICAO Doc 10064, Aeroplane Performance Manual (APM). 

You will benefit from this course if you are an Manager, Officer or Staff in Airport Operations, Airport Emergency Management, or Airport Safety Management.

The ACI/ICAO Global Reporting Format (GRF) course covers the following topics:

  1. Background to the ICAO Global Reporting Format (GRF)
  2. Runway Condition Assessment Matrix (RCAM)
  3. Adjusted Runway Condition Codes
  4. When to Conduct a Runway Condition Assessment
  5. Conducting a Runway Condition Assessment
  6. Runway Condition Worksheet
  7. Example Scenarios

Course Content

Upon completing this course, participants will be able to:

  • Describe the background to the ICAO Global Reporting Format (GRF)
  • Differentiate the changing requirements for runway condition assessment and reporting
  • Define the major elements of the Runway Condition Assessment Matrix (RCAM)
  • Use the RCAM to assess and report on runway surface conditions
  • Explain under what circumstances runway condition codes (RWYCC) can be adjusted via a downgrade or upgrade
  • Recognize when a Runway Condition Assessment should be conducted
  • Describe the steps required to conduct a Runway Condition Assessment
  • Determine the RWYCC to be used in the Runway Condition Report (RCR)
  • Use a Runway Condition Worksheet to record the data generated by a RCR, including the assignment of RWYCC and the generation of the final RCR.
